Staying hydrated while working in a shop is crucial, particularly in environments where physical exertion or heat is a factor. Regularly drinking water helps to maintain the body's fluid balance, supports optimal physical performance, and prevents dehydration. In hot conditions, the body loses more moisture through sweat, making it essential to replenish fluids proactively rather than waiting until feeling thirsty. Waiting until you’re thirsty can often mean you’re already on your way to dehydration.

Choosing water over caffeinated beverages like coffee or energy drinks is beneficial because these options can lead to increased fluid loss through diuretic effects. Skipping drinks during work hours can lead to decreased concentration, increased fatigue, and even heat-related illnesses. Hence, maintaining a consistent intake of water is the best practice for hydration and overall health while working in a shop environment.
